3.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) for Gamification Success
Have you ever wondered why certain training programs feel more engaging than others? It’s often because they effectively utilize gamification, which not only captures attention but also enhances learning outcomes. A recent study found that training programs that incorporate gamification can see up to a 48% increase in employee engagement. This is where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) come into play; they help organizations measure the success of their gamified training initiatives. Are employees completing courses faster? Are they interacting more with training materials? These metrics shine a light on what works and what doesn't, leading to continuous improvement and amplified success.
When looking at KPIs for measuring gamification success, consider metrics like completion rates, assessment scores, and user feedback. For instance, tracking how many employees achieve their learning goals can reveal patterns that help tailor future training. Final Conclusions
In conclusion, measuring the success of gamification tools in training programs requires a strategic approach that encompasses a variety of key metrics. By focusing on engagement levels, learning outcomes, and retention rates, organizations can gain valuable insights into how gamification influences the training experience. Furthermore, tracking participant feedback and progression can provide a comprehensive understanding of the effectiveness of these tools. This data-driven analysis not only helps in refining current programs but also aids in designing future training initiatives that maximize both learner motivation and knowledge retention.
